Output ed08776d204228aee2cf83ed7b96d14b7f5c6d49c2f2aa0ad89ed7f3db6a5dc7:0

value
611262937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ef51b44510e831a70945330edbaaff7873a112 OP_EQUAL
address
3CMJzywnQnJmSroUz2EgZMGR2ZY5iLdY5Q
transaction
ed08776d204228aee2cf83ed7b96d14b7f5c6d49c2f2aa0ad89ed7f3db6a5dc7
spent
true